Chemical Constituents of Pithecellobium clypearia Benth.

Abstract: The chemical constituents of Pithecellobium clypearia Benth.were isolated and purified by chromatographic methods over Sephadex LH-20 and silica gel column, and structures of eleven compounds were elucidated by spectral analysis,including UV,IR,MS, 1H NMR, 13C NMR.There were galliic acid (1),ethyl gallate (2), p-hydroxybenzoie acid (3), kaempferol-3-O-α-L-rhamnopyranoside (4),quercetin-3-O-α-L-rhamnopyranoside (5),quercetin (6),5,3′,4′,5′-tetrahydroxyflavan-7-gallate (7),rutin (8),luteolin (9),myricetin-3-O-α-L-rhamnopyranoside (10),luteolin-7-O-β-D-glucopyranoside (11),respectively.Moreover,compounds 4 and 8 were reported for the first time from P.clypearia.

Key words: Pithecellobium clypearia Benth., chemical constituents, flavonoids, organic acids
